The core mechanic is deceptively simple. Players place a bet and watch as a virtual airplane takes off, steadily gaining altitude. The goal is to “cash out” before the plane disappears from the screen, signifying an inevitable crash. The longer you wait, the higher the multiplier climbs, but the closer you get to potential loss. It’s a game of calculated risk, requiring moments of courage and quick decision-making. Success isn’t about luck alone; it’s about understanding probability, managing your bankroll, and knowing when to walk away a winner. Bankroll Management: A Key to Longevity
Successful participation in this style of gaming relies heavily on disciplined bankroll management. Treating it as pure entertainment, rather than as a guaranteed source of income, is paramount. Setting a budget for each session and adhering to it religiously will prevent chasing losses and potentially minimize financial risk. A common strategy involves betting a small percentage of your total bankroll on each round, allowing you to withstand a series of unsuccessful attempts without depleting your funds. Diversifying your approach by occasionally aiming for modest multipliers, alongside attempts at higher payouts, can help maintain a consistent level of winnings. Understanding that variance is inherent in the game – wins and losses are inevitable – is also crucial for maintaining a rational perspective.

Strategies for Optimizing Your Gameplay
While luck plays a role, there are several strategies players can employ to improve their odds. Martingale, a betting system where you double your bet after each loss, is a popular, yet risky, approach. It promises to recover previous losses with a single win, but requires a substantial bankroll and can quickly lead to large bets. A more conservative approach is the Paroli system, which involves doubling your bet after each win. This allows you to capitalize on winning streaks without risking significant amounts of capital. Testing different betting amounts and cash-out strategies, and observing your results, will help you identify the approach that best suits your risk tolerance and playing style.

Analyzing Historical Data and Trends
Although each round of this game is presented as independent of past events, some players believe in looking for patterns or analyzing historical data. While the game’s random number generator (RNG) is designed to ensure fairness, observing the frequency of certain multiplier ranges can provide insights into the game’s current volatility. Tools that track past results are available online, but it’s important to note that these are merely statistical observations and do not guarantee future outcomes. A healthy dose of skepticism is crucial when interpreting such data. Many players find that focusing solely on their own game history and adjusting their strategies accordingly is more effective than attempting to predict future behavior based on overall trends.
